RARE AND DESIRABLE WINCHESTER 1894 CASE COLORED

Lot # 4064 (Sale Order: 64 of 624)      

DELUXE LEVER ACTION RIFLE. Cal. 38-55. S#. 10888. Research indicates that only 155 Model 1894 Winchesters left the factory with case hardened frames. Bbl. 26" octagon wit...moreh sporting sights. 2/3 length mag held by a single bbl. band. Action & forend cap have desirable case colored finish. Forend & hard rubber capped pistol grip stock of XXX walnut have striking burl figure. Features include style "H" checkering & hard rubber shotgun buttplate. Left side of lower tang is marked with assembly number "2427" followed by "OH" & "RB". Top tang channel of the stock has matching assembly number. UNATTACHED ACCESORIES: Cody Firearms Museum letter giving the following information. "Serial number applied on October 26, 1895. / Type: Rifle / Caliber: 38/55 / Barrel Type: Octagon / Trigger: Plain / Checkered stock with pistol grip / 2/3 Magazine / Shotgun butt, Rubber butt plate / Casehardened / Oil finished / Received in warehouse on October 29, 1895 / Shipped from warehouse on November 6, 1895, Order number 23139". CONDITION: Action retains 30% nicely visible case colors blending with areas of silvering. Hammer shows over 70% bright case colors. Bbl. & mag. tube blue is 80% showing light fading & edge wear. Oil finished wood shows light wear with a few small marks. Very nice bright bore retains sharp rifling. (01-23556/DS). ANTIQUE. $30,000-45,000.

HIGHLY DESIRABLE CASE COLORED WINCHESTER 1894 SEMI

Lot # 4065 (Sale Order: 65 of 624)      

DELUXE LEVER ACTION RIFLE. Cal. 32-40. S# 15333. Case colored receiver, hammer, lever, forearm cap & buttplate. Research indicates that only 155 model 1894s were shipped ...morefrom the factory w/ case colored frames. Case colored actions were not catalogued after 1901. Bbl. 28" octagon, 2" longer than standard. Sporting front sight, Lyman No. 6 folding leaf rear sight w/ a combination tang sight. Full length mag. Rare case colored action, hammer & lever. Walnut forearm & hard rubber capped pistol grip stock w/ crescent steel buttplate having style "I" factory checkering. Inside of lower tang is marked w/ assembly number "3322" followed by a circular mark & number "47". Top tang channel of stock has matching assembly number "3322". UNATTACHED ACCESSORIES: letter from Cody Firearms Museum Records Office detailing the following information, "SN applied: 6-8-1896. Date In: 7-1-1897. Rifle. Caliber/Gauge: 32/40. Bbl Shape: Oct. Length: 28. Trigger: Plain. Stock: PLain, pistol grip, checkered. Other Features: CH(case hardened). Date Shipped: 7-2-1897. Order #: 10440.". CONDITION: bbl. & mag. tube retain over 90% lightly faded blue showing small handling marks. Frame, hammer & lever retain over 90% dark beautifully visible case colors showing carry & edge wear. Forearm cap & buttplate retain over 40% nicely visible case colors. Original wood finish & checkering show wear w/ scattered scratches & marks. Bore has dull frosted appearance retaining sound rifling. (01-23947/DS). ANTIQUE. $25000-40000.

WINCHESTER FIRST MODEL 1894 LEVER ACTION RIFLE.

Lot # 4068 (Sale Order: 68 of 624)      

Cal. 38-55. S#. 4995. The highly collectable 1st model rifles are found in S# range 1-7000, but not consecutively. After No. 3000, second model features are predominate. ...moreFirst model rifles are most readily identified by the outside cartridge guide screws on both sides of the receiver. Bbl. 26" octagon. Original sporting sights. Full length mag. Blue finish with case colored hammer & lever. Walnut forend & straight grip stock with crescent steel buttplate. UNATTACHED ACCESSORIES: Cody Firearms Museum letter stating: "Type: Rifle / Caliber: 38/55 / Barrel Type: Octagon / Trigger : Plain / Received in warehouse on august 5, 1895 / Shipped from warehouse on august 7, 1895, Order number 17082." CONDITION: Bbl. & mag. tube have 60% dull original blue with some fading to brown patina showing edge wear. Action shows 30% blue fading to brown with carry wear. Unsanded wood has an added coat of blistering finish over wear, scratches, dents & marks. Sound action. Dark bore retains sound rifling. (01-21667/DS). ANTIQUE. $4,000-6,000.
